  13. acammer

    Auto Help

    Sounds like a decent sensor. How is the exhaust system otherwise, up-stream of the cat? If you've got any exhaust leaks, those will play absolute havoc with O2 sensors. A little exhaust leak will introduce extra O2 into the exhaust, and throw things off. What is the specific code? (example -...
